Why Virtual Fishing Games Are Gaining Momentous Traction
Fishing, historically, has been a calming pastime intertwined with nature, patience, and skill. However, the constraints of geography, time, and environmental conditions mean that not everyone can pursue this hobby regularly. Enter virtual fishing games: these digital recreations democratize access, eliminate logistical barriers, and foster a sense of community among enthusiasts worldwide.
According to recent market analytics, the global gaming industry continues to grow at a compound annual rate of approximately 12% (Newzoo, 2023). Within this, simulation-based games—particularly those focused on outdoor activities like fishing—have experienced a surge. Data from app stores indicate that fishing game genres rank consistently among the top downloaded casual games, driven by smartphone adoption and augmented reality capabilities.
Technological Foundations Facilitating Realistic Digital Fishing Experiences
The fidelity of virtual fishing games hinges on several technological pillars:
- High-Resolution Graphics and Physics: Advanced rendering engines provide lifelike water reflections, fish behaviors, and environmental effects, heightening immersion.
- Mobile and Web Accessibility: Progressive web apps and mobile optimization enable seamless access across devices, expanding reach and engagement.
- Interactive Interfaces: Gesture-based controls and real-time feedback simulate casting, reeling, and baiting with remarkable realism.
- Gamification Elements: Progression systems, leaderboards, and rewards foster ongoing interest and social sharing.
These factors, together, craft experiences that are not only fun but also credible enough to satisfy both casual players and seasoned anglers seeking simulation for practice or entertainment.
The Cultural and Industry Impact of Virtual Fishing: A Growing Ecosystem
The popularity of these digital experiences extends beyond casual play. They influence real-world fishing culture, contribute to conservation awareness, and serve as educational tools. For instance, some apps incorporate real species information, weather patterns, and eco-friendly tips, aligning entertainment with responsible recreation.
From an industry perspective, this segment offers sustainable monetization models, including in-app purchases, season passes, and sponsored content. Moreover, streaming platforms like Twitch have seen rise in virtual fishing game streams, signifying cultural acceptance and community-building through content creators.
